Aaron Rodgers officially signs 1-year deal with the Steelers.



Compensation update: Aaron Rodgers is expected to sign a one-year deal worth up to $25 million, per sources. The deal is expected to include a base salary between $22 and $23 million, with up to a few million more in incentives. The deal still needs to be finalized and signed.



The NFL will not be reviewing team’s videos for jokes surrounding New England Patriots HC Mike Vrabel ahead of Thursday night’s annual schedule release, per Front Office Sports. The league is letting teams use their own judgment regarding potential content about Vrabel’s connection with Dianna Russini.
